zhangdi 11 months ago
commit ad7979d454
  1. 2
      src/components/order/logDialog.vue
  2. 5
      src/views/businessManagement/ordinary.vue
  3. 6
      src/views/device/deviceSystem.vue

@ -1,6 +1,6 @@
<template>
<el-dialog title="流程信息查看" :visible.sync="infoDialog" :append-to-body="true" width="70%" @close="closeDialog" :close-on-click-modal="false">
<div>
<div style="height: 500px;overflow-y: auto;">
<div class="el-card is-hover-shadow">
<div class="el-card__body">
<div class="row-bg el-row el-row--flex">

@ -400,7 +400,7 @@
<td style="padding: 10px 0px 10px 200px; font-size: 14px;color: #909399;font-weight: 600;">折扣:</td>
<td>
<el-input v-model="discount" controls-position="right" @input="handleInput" @change="changeDiscount"
:disabled="dialogType == 'view'">
:disabled="dialogType == 'view' || dialogType == 'repairupload'">
<template slot="append"></template>
</el-input>
</td>
@ -600,7 +600,7 @@
<div
v-show="repairForm.status == 403 || repairForm.status == 103 || repairForm.status == 104 || repairForm.status == 202 || repairForm.status == 203 || repairForm.status == 204 || repairForm.status == 400">
<el-form-item label="维修完成图片" prop="signaturePerson" v-if="repairForm.status == 103">
<el-upload action="/api/blade-resource/oss/endpoint/put-file" list-type="picture-card" :headers="headers"
<el-upload action="/api/blade-resource/oss/endpoint/put-file" list-type="picture-card" :headers="headers" :disabled="dialogType == 'view'"
accept=".jpeg,.jpg,.png,.pdf" :file-list="completeImgList" :on-success="handleSuccess"
:on-remove="handleRemove">
<i class="el-icon-plus"></i>
@ -1403,6 +1403,7 @@ export default {
unit: item.unit,
number: item.materialCount,
price: item.materialPrice,
materialName:item.materialName,
unifiedQuotation: item.materialPrice / item.materialCount,
productId: '',
productList: []

@ -203,7 +203,7 @@
<el-table-column label="巡检内容" prop="checkContent"></el-table-column>
<el-table-column label="工艺要求" prop="craft">
<template slot-scope="scope">
<el-input v-model="scope.row.craft" placeholder="工艺要求"></el-input>
<el-input v-model="scope.row.craft" placeholder="工艺要求" :disabled="viewType == 'view'"></el-input>
</template>
</el-table-column>
<el-table-column label="巡检周期" prop="period">
@ -247,7 +247,7 @@
<span v-if="scope.row.repairPerson == ''">-</span>
<span v-else>
<el-select placeholder="请选择维修人员" :disabled="true" v-model="scope.row.repairPerson" size="small">
<el-option v-for="item in repairPersonList" :key="item.id" :label="item.name"
<el-option v-for="item in repairPersonList" :key="item.id" :label="item.realName"
:value="item.id"></el-option>
</el-select>
</span>
@ -277,7 +277,7 @@
<span v-if="scope.row.repairPerson == ''">-</span>
<span v-else>
<el-select placeholder="请选择维修人员" :disabled="true" v-model="scope.row.servicemanName" size="small">
<el-option v-for="item in repairPersonList" :key="item.id" :label="item.name"
<el-option v-for="item in repairPersonList" :key="item.id" :label="item.realName"
:value="item.id"></el-option>
</el-select>
</span>

Loading…
Cancel
Save